Adjon hozzá tömbelemeket az XMP metaadatokhoz Java használatával
Bevezetés
Üdvözöljük az Aspose.Page for Java használatáról szóló, lépésenkénti útmutatónkban tömbelemek XMP-metaadatokhoz való hozzáadásához. Az Aspose.Page egy hatékony Java-könyvtár, amely lehetővé teszi a különféle dokumentumformátumok, köztük az EPS-fájlok kezelését és kezelését. Ebben az oktatóanyagban arra a konkrét feladatra összpontosítunk, hogy tömbelemeket adjunk hozzá az XMP metaadatokhoz Java használatával.
Előfeltételek
Mielőtt belevágnánk az oktatóanyagba, győződjön meg arról, hogy rendelkezik a következő előfeltételekkel:
- Aspose.Page for Java könyvtár telepítve.
- A Java programozás alapvető ismerete.
- Érvényes EPS-fájl meglévő XMP-metaadatokkal vagy PS-metaadat-megjegyzésekkel.
Csomagok importálása
A kezdéshez importálnia kell az Aspose.Page használatához szükséges csomagokat. Írja be a következő sorokat a Java fájl elejére:
import java.io.FileInputStream;
import java.io.FileOutputStream;
import com.aspose.eps.PsDocument;
import com.aspose.eps.xmp.XmpMetadata;
import com.aspose.eps.xmp.XmpValue;
import com.aspose.page.BaseExamplesTest;
import com.aspose.page.License;
1. lépés: Szerezze be az XMP metaadatokat
// A dokumentumok könyvtárának elérési útja.
String dataDir = "Your Document Directory";
// Inicializálja a bemeneti EPS fájlfolyamot
FileInputStream psStream = new FileInputStream(dataDir + "xmp3.eps");
PsDocument document = new PsDocument(psStream);
// Szerezze be az XMP metaadatokat. Ha az EPS-fájl nem tartalmaz XMP-metaadatokat, akkor egy újat kapunk, amely tele van a PS-metaadatok megjegyzéseiből származó értékekkel (%%Creator, %%CreateDate, %%Title stb.)
XmpMetadata xmp = document.getXmpMetadata();
Ebben a lépésben lekérjük a meglévő XMP-metaadatokat az EPS-fájlból. Ha az EPS-fájl még nem tartalmaz XMP-metaadatokat, az Aspose.Page újat generál, és kitölti a PS-metaadat-megjegyzésekből származó értékekkel.
2. lépés: Adja hozzá a “dc:title” tömbelemet
// Adjon hozzá még egy "dc:title" tömbelemet
xmp.addArrayItem("dc:title", new XmpValue("NewTitle"));
Most hozzáadunk egy új tömbelemet a “dc:title” tulajdonsághoz az XMP metaadatokban. Cserélje ki a „NewTitle”-t a kívánt címre.
3. lépés: Adja hozzá a “dc:creator” tömbelemet
// Adjon hozzá még egy "dc:creator" tömbelemet
xmp.addArrayItem("dc:creator", new XmpValue("NewCreator"));
Hasonlóképpen hozzáadunk egy új tömbelemet a “dc:creator” tulajdonsághoz az XMP metaadatokban. Cserélje ki a „NewCreator” szót a kívánt alkotói információval.
4. lépés: Inicializálja a kimeneti EPS fájlfolyamot
// A kimeneti EPS fájlfolyam inicializálása
FileOutputStream outPsStream = new FileOutputStream(dataDir + "xmp3_changed.eps");
Készítse elő a kimeneti EPS-fájlfolyamot, amelybe a frissített XMP-metaadatokkal rendelkező módosított dokumentum mentésre kerül.
5. lépés: Mentse el a dokumentumot módosított XMP-metaadatokkal
//Mentse a dokumentumot a megváltozott XMP-metaadatokkal
try {
document.save(outPsStream);
} finally {
outPsStream.close();
}
Mentse a dokumentumot a frissített XMP-metaadatokkal a kimeneti EPS-fájlba.
Következtetés
Gratulálunk! Sikeresen megtanulta, hogyan adhat hozzá tömbelemeket XMP-metaadatokhoz az Aspose.Page for Java segítségével. Ez a hatékony könyvtár leegyszerűsíti az EPS-fájlok kezelésének folyamatát, és széleskörű funkcionalitást biztosít a dokumentumfeldolgozáshoz.
Gyakran Ismételt Kérdések
Használhatom az Aspose.Page for Java oldalt más dokumentumformátumokkal?
Igen, az Aspose.Page különféle dokumentumformátumokat támogat, beleértve az EPS-t, a PDF-t és az XPS-t.
Létezik ingyenes próbaverzió az Aspose.Page for Java számára?
Igen, hozzáférhet az ingyenes próbaverzióhozitt.
Hol találom az Aspose.Page for Java dokumentációját?
A dokumentáció elérhetőitt.
Hogyan vásárolhatom meg az Aspose.Page for Java oldalt?
Megvásárolhatja a terméketitt.
Rendelkezésre állnak ideiglenes licencek az Aspose.Page for Java számára?
Igen, kaphat ideiglenes engedélytitt.